Output 65969507431577c50334953f67ce562b888da58d7a3ddcdb3e9a3f44ac3afae9:54
- value
- 43071
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73d04afe94c7ff0343e3eaa67d784e82033b072e OP_EQUAL
- address
- 3CFPA3xxvn7DqAzBtB5Q2pQhooJuqaS21s
- transaction
- 65969507431577c50334953f67ce562b888da58d7a3ddcdb3e9a3f44ac3afae9
- spent
- true